What companies run services between Los Angeles Union Station, Los Angeles County, CA, USA and Rotex Western Inn, Los Angeles, CA, USA?

Metro Los Angeles operates a subway from Union Station - Metro B & D Lines to Wilshire / Western Station every 15 minutes. Tickets cost $2 and the journey takes 14 min. Alternatively, LA DOT operates a bus from Patsaouras Transit Plaza - Bay 3 to Olympic Blvd & Western Ave 3 times a day. Tickets cost $1–4 and the journey takes 23 min.
